As reported by Beijing Business Today (BBT) on June 19, former LeSports COO Yu Hang has joined DDMC as senior assistant to the Chairman. When BBT’s journalists inquired with DDMC’s staff to confirm this fact, DDMC did not respond. Instead, they revealed that the company Yu Hang had joined was a wholly-owned subsidiary of DDMC Group, which still needs to be confirmed.
According to BBT, Yu Hang joined the marketing department of the Asian Football Association in 2004. In 2006, Yu became the Partnership Director with Sino Sports, responsible for overseas business resources and media rights. With Yu’s previous work experience and business acumen, Yu will take the charge of promoting DDMC’s internationalization process specifically developing its international sports resources.
Founded in 1992 and renamed in 2016, DDMC is a leading sports & entertainment company based in Wuhan, China. In 2016, DDMC completed the acquisition of the sports marketing company Desports, marking the first step in the sports industry.
Currently, DDMC’s sports ventures include sports marketing, media rights operations, sports events, sports brokerage, and venue operations. The sports subsidiaries belonging to DDMC includes Desports, MBS, Hanwei Sports and Haohaidong Sports. Additionally, DDMC is currently getting closer to acquiring Supersports, the English Premier League’s operator in China mainland while also establishing a joint venture company with Suning Sports in the near future.
